A Tour in Teesdale: Including Rokeby, Raby, Etc. is a travel guidebook published in 1848 by Whittaker and Company. The book explores the Teesdale region of northern England, taking readers on a journey through picturesque landscapes, historic sites, and charming towns and villages. The guidebook includes detailed descriptions of popular tourist destinations such as Rokeby Park, Raby Castle, and the town of Barnard Castle. It also provides information on local customs, traditions, and folklore, as well as practical advice for travelers on accommodations, transportation, and sightseeing.
